Why These Are the Top Chevrolet Repair Auto Repair Shops in Krum

** The Chevrolet repair market for Krum residents is characterized by high reliance on service providers in neighboring cities, primarily Denton. Krum itself has limited options for specialized automotive repair, with most local businesses focusing on general maintenance or non-specialized repairs. The market in the broader area is moderately competitive, with several high-quality independent shops competing with dealerships in Denton. The average quality of Chevrolet-specific service is quite high among the top-tier independents, who often provide dealership-level expertise at a more competitive labor rate. Pricing is typical for the North Texas region, with diagnostic fees ranging from $120-$150 and labor rates between $110-$140 per hour. Shops specializing in performance vehicles (like Corvettes) or complex transmission work may command higher rates. For residents of Krum, the top independent shops in Denton and Sanger represent the best value and expertise, offering a viable and often superior alternative to the dealership service experience.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about chevrolet repair services in Krum, TX

What are the most common Chevrolet repair issues seen in Krum, TX, due to local conditions?

In Krum, Chevrolet trucks and SUVs often need suspension and brake repairs due to rough rural roads and frequent hauling. Additionally, the hot North Texas summers put extra strain on cooling systems and air conditioning compressors, which are common failure points.

How can I find a reputable, local mechanic in Krum specifically for my Chevrolet?

Look for a shop with GM or Chevrolet-specific training and certifications, like ASE Master Technicians. In a smaller community like Krum, ask for direct recommendations from neighbors or at local businesses, and check for strong online reviews that mention consistent, honest service.

When should I seek local service versus going to a dealership in Denton or elsewhere?

For most routine maintenance and common repairs, a trusted local Krum shop can provide faster, often more affordable service. For highly complex computer issues, major warranty work, or specific recall repairs that require proprietary dealership tools, you may need to visit a Chevrolet dealership in a larger nearby city.

Are repair costs for Chevrolets generally higher in Krum compared to nearby cities?

Labor rates in Krum can be competitive, but parts availability might cause slight delays or variations. For complex parts, local shops may need to source from Denton suppliers. Overall, you often save on labor compared to dealership rates, but always get a written estimate upfront.

What local factors should I consider when scheduling Chevrolet service in Krum?

Schedule ahead for seasonal services like AC check-ups before summer and battery/starting system tests before winter, as local shops can get busy. Also, if your Chevrolet is used for farming or rural driving, mention this so the mechanic can pay extra attention to undercarriage cleaning and inspection for dust and debris.
